Abstract
The emission of harmonics from power electronic devices causes extra stress of equipment in power systems. Hence, the need of harmonic distortion measurements is increasing. Harmonic measurements in high voltage systems with voltage transducers may cause large errors. In this paper, a calibration method implementing software digital filters and the phase locked loops is presented. With this method, we investigated frequency responses of voltage transducers in two converter station of the Germany railway. These results could also be considered to calibrate voltage transducers before the harmonic measurement.
